Desarrollo

Crear un certificado digital con Visual Studio

Hola gente!

El siguiente post está dedicado para aquellos que necesitan tener un certificado autofirmado para su posterior uso.

El proceso es tan simple con Visual Studio que casi es prácticamente innecesario usar OpenSSL, claro siempre y cuando no necesites cosas más avanzadas.

En Visual Studio

En cualquier proyecto de Consola o de Windows Forms haz doble click sobre la carpeta Properties y dirígete a la sección Firma.

Snap1

Una vez allí, marca la opción de Firmar los manifiestos de ClickOnce.

Snap2

Luego presiona el botón Crear un certificado de prueba, en el siguiente recuadro puedes optar por crear una contraseña y el algoritmo de firmado, puedes dejar en blanco la contraseña si gustas.

Snap3

Luego, comprobaremos de que se crea un archivo con la extensión PFX (que es lo que realmente nos interesa).

Snap4

Y listo! Este archivo PFX ya está autofirmado con nuestro usuario de Windows y lo podremos usar por ejemplo en OpenInvoicePeru que está en mi repositorio de GitHub.

Comparte el conocimiento.

Saludos.

About Erick Orlando

Desarrollador de Software con más de 14 años de experiencia en tecnologías Microsoft .NET, Co-Fundador de la comunidad Perú .NET Development y CTO de Framework Perú.

Related Posts

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*